This collection reviews recent advances in novel catalytic approaches for making chemical processes greener and environmentally sustainable, highlighting the role of separation processes for achieving sharper product cuts and multiphase reactors for enhancing process performance. The 12 papers describe metal organic frameworks, membrane facilitated defluoridation of water, catalytic conversion of carbon dioxide into fuels and chemicals, ammoxidation of hetero-aromatic compounds to corresponding nitriles, oxidative dehydrogenation of ethane to ethylene, and base catalyzed transesterification for biodiesel. With contributions from experts from both the industry and academia, this book presents the latest developments in the identified areas. In addition, a thorough and updated coverage of the traditional aspects of heterogeneous catalysis such as preparation, characterization and use in well-established technologies such as nitration, ammoxidation and hydrofluorination is included. This book incorporates appropriate case studies, explanatory notes, and schematics for more clarity and better understanding.
